UL-32,40 (STANDARD)

The UL32 and UL40 are equipped with a castered rear
Tilt Back assembly. When the unit is tilted back onto
this support frame, the overall height is reduced to allow
the unit to pass through a standard doorway.

Lowering

Before tilting the machine onto the rear
Tilt Back assembly be sure the retaining
pin is fully inserted with the hair pin re-
tainer installed and the cylinder assembly
is fully extended.
DO NOT drop Tilt Back frame.
Keep out from under Tilt Back frame and
machine when tilting.
1. Be sure area is clear of personnel and obstructions.
2. While holding Tilt Back frame, remove the hair pin
retainer and the retaining pin (fig. 3-11).
3. Lower the Tilt Back frame until the hole in the
cylinder assembly aligns with the upper mounting
bracket pin hole. Secure the cylinder assembly to
the upper mounting bracket using retaining pin and
hair pin retainer (fig. 3-11).
4. Extend Tilt Back Handle to the tilt/lift position by
releasing locking pin and pulling handle out of the
Tilt Back assembly until the locking pin engages
(fig. 3-12).
5. Push down on the Tilt Back Handle until the unit
comes to rest on the Tilt Back frame. As the mast tilts
back, counterbalance the machine's weight by
increasing upward force on end of Tilt Back Handle
(fig. 3-12). This allows machine to gently come to rest
on Tilt Back casters.

6. Pull down on the handle on the back of the mast to
compress the cylinder assembly (fig. 3-13).
7. Return Tilt Back Handle to storage position making
sure locking pin engages handle.

Raising

1. Lift up on mast handle to extend cylinder assembly.
2. Fully extend the Tilt Back Handle until the locking
pin engages.
3. Lift up on the Tilt Back Handle. As the mast ap-
proaches vertical, counterbalance machine's weight
by increasing the downward force on end of Tilt
Back Handle (fig. 3-12). This allows machine to
settle gently on the front casters.
4. Return Tilt Back Handle to storage position making
sure locking pin engages handle.
5. While holding Tilt Back frame, remove retaining pin
and raise Tilt Back assembly to the stowed position.
Secure with the retaining pin, making sure pin is
fully inserted and hair pin retainer installed.
